Abstract
A tank-type water electrolysis apparatus with unipolar electrodes arrangement and wherein imposed magnetic fields enhance electrolyte solution circulation, further enhanced in apparatus operation by use of immersed electrets providing partitioning structure between seperated hydrogen bubbles-producing and oxygen bubbles-producing regions in the solution. The included immersed electrets, which may be of polytetrafluoroethylene or other suitable material, perform the functions of attracting bubbles away from points of origination at the electrodes, and of promoting coelescence of smaller bubbles into larger ones of greater buoyancy.
